Current Market Structure
- Bitcoin is in a sideways consolidation phase
- Volatility is low (compression phase)
- Such conditions often lead to a big breakout move.Bitcoin Market Analysis: Big Move Incoming?
👉 Traders should be prepared for high volatility in the coming sessions.

Long-Term Outlook
Bitcoin remains bullish in the long term due to:
- Increasing institutional adoption
- Limited supply (21 million cap)
- Growing global demand
